I've only driven the car a few dozen miles, mostly in town, and have a few observations. The car is indeed quite quick but not very engaging. If anything the steering is way too light with almost zero feedback. I like the Sport mode of the DSG especially round town. It makes the manual shift, even with the flappy paddles somewhat pointless. Although I like the luxury aspects and neat features after two days I think at least around town I still prefer to drive my Jeep, Sprinter, Outback or, of course, my UR quattro. All have a lot more character though I still think the A3 looks amazing in white.

This is currently the only car I own that doesn't have BRAID wheels on it. Wheels are on their way though. Should be here soon. They are going to be black in order to accomodate a customer who has recently changed his mind and now wants silver. When his silver ones come in I get his black ones. I am still intrigued about white though. Maybe for summer. Winter tires are already here. Pilot Alpin PA3 from Michelin:





I left foot brake most of the time, both on the street and on the track (but for very different reasons of course) and apparantly I'm overlapping the brake and throttle some as quite often the car has cut the gas coming up to an intersection so emphatically that there is no throttle when I get back on it. Of course, I then press it further so when it comes back on it takes off like a rocket. Not very dignified. Can this be dialed out with any of the aftermarket chips? It would be quite a problem on the track or autocrossing.

Finally got my hands on the A3 again. My wife's been driving it and was loathed to give it back. Had a few things I wanted to change and some issues I wanted to address so I slapped it up on the hoist.




First thing on the list was the license plate delete. Got one from the local dealer so I knew it would be right. I think it makes a world of difference.






Took the oil filler cap off and found all this gunk! It's not using coolant so I'm hoping this is due to its short run cycles being shuffled around the dealer's lot a not warming up properly. The oil is supossed to be new though it looks darker than I'd expect. It still has one free Audi oil change left so I'll get it in to the dealer soon.






I went ahead and changed the oil pump cam follower as many people have advised. The old one showed slight wear marks on the surface and the new one came dressed like a cure for something.




The hardest part of the exercide was getting the plastic engine cover/intake off and I managed to break a few of the clips doing so. I think some of them may have been broken before so I suspect this is just one of those Audi things that happens. All went back together ok so I assume it will be all right as is?
